An urgent plea has been issued in Newcastle following the disappearance of 81-year-old Ram Janse van Rensburg.

According to Kathy Oosthuizen, a close friend of Janse van Rensburg, the elderly man was last seen on Tuesday, 30 January 2024, after he was expected to meet a friend for breakfast.

However, he vanished later that day, after he was involved in a collision.

The collision occurred at the junction of Hospital and Sutherland Streets involving a Newcastle Municipal vehicle. While Janse van Rensburg did not sustain serious injuries, he was taken to Madadeni Hospital for further medical attention.

The news of the collision didn’t surface until Wednesday, 31 January 2024, when a tow truck driver informed Oosthuizen. Upon his son’s visit to the hospital, it was revealed that Janse van Rensburg was no longer there, and his current whereabouts remain unknown.

It is uncertain whether he remains in Madadeni or has returned to Newcastle, with speculation suggesting he might be travelling on foot.

Describing Janse van Rensburg, Oosthuizen stated, “He is extremely thin and struggles to walk properly. If anyone has sighted him, please contact me as I am in contact with his family.”

Anyone with information regarding the whereabouts of Ram Janse van Rensburg is urged to contact Kathy Oosthuizen on 083 655 9496.
